Large “Gobblers."
The American bronze is the largest !of all turkeys. Some of the weights attained by it are almost fabulous. Birds have been known to reach more than fifty pounds, and a “gobbler" was imported some time ago by (the secretary of the Turkey,.Breeders’ <Club of Peterborough which weighed forty-five pounds and was a magnificent specimen of his The records of the great Birmingham show tell of old turkey cocks exhibited there weighlng mArly forty pounds, of hens thirty pounds, of young cocks tvtenty-nine pounds, and of young hens nineteen pounds; but these are birds fed up for the purpose, and are exceptional
